Emil Fenyvessy (31 March 1859 – 20 March 1924) was a Hungarian actor.

Emil Fenyvessy was born Emil Teitelbaum into a Jewish family in Ternye, Hungary (now, Terňa, Slovakia). He died in Budapest in 1924.
